Embodiment 1

[0021] This embodiment is a sizing agent for surface modification of basalt fibers, with a total weight of 300 kg, and the contents of each component are as follows: 0.60 kg of organosilane coupling agent, 0.25 kg of pH regulator, and 18.00 kg of polyvinyl acetate Emulsion, 2.40 kg of polyurethane emulsion, 6.00 kg of water-based epoxy resin film former, 3.00 kg of polyolefin emulsion, 0.30 kg of silicone emulsion and 0.30 kg of antistatic agent, and 269.15 kg of water.

[0022] In this embodiment, the organosilane coupling agent is γ-aminopropyltriethoxysilane; the pH regulator is glacial acetic acid; Polyvinyl acetate emulsion; polyolefin emulsion uses polyethylene emulsion; water-based epoxy resin film former uses water-based epoxy emulsion; polyurethane emulsion uses polyether polyether polyether emulsion of non-ionic or non-ionic / weak anionic emulsification system Alcohol or polyester polyol type polyurethane emulsion; silicone emulsion uses dimethyl silicone oil emulsion...

Abstract

The invention discloses a basalt fiber surface modification impregnating compound and a preparation method thereof, and belongs to a basalt fiber impregnating compound. The impregnating compound comprises the following components in percentage by weight: 0.2-0.6% of organic silane coupling agent, 0.05-0.3% of pH (potential of hydrogen) conditioning agent, 3.0-10.0% of polyvinyl acetate emulsion, 0.2-2.0% of polyurethane emulsion, 0.5-3.0% of water-borne epoxy resin film forming matter, 1.0-5.0% of polyolefin emulsion, 0.1-1.0% of organic silicon emulsion, 0.1-1.0% of antistatic agent and the balance of water. The basalt fiber surface modification impregnating compound prepared according to the rated mass ratio is directly coated on the surface of basalt fiber in the basalt producing and wiredrawing process, and the surface modification is finished after the basalt fiber surface modification impregnating compound is dried, thereby being convenient to use. Meanwhile, the preparation method for the basalt fiber surface modification impregnating compound, which is disclosed by the invention, is simple, is suitable for industrial production and is easy for popularizing.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a basalt wetting agent, more specifically, the invention mainly relates to a basalt fiber surface modification wetting agent and a preparation method thereof. Background technique [0002] With the development of my country's economy, the scale and speed of infrastructure construction are advancing by leaps and bounds. In the construction of transportation facilities, the amount of asphalt mixture used in highways, urban roads and other fields is increasing. As it tends to be larger, the requirements for asphalt pavement are getting higher and higher, and asphalt pavement under high temperature and complex stress and strain conditions needs to have better road performance. At present, one research and application direction to improve the road performance of asphalt mixture is to use fiber reinforced asphalt mixture.
